A clinic nurse is preparing to sterilize instruments used in clinic procedures. The nurse will place the instruments in glutaraldehyde (Cidex-7). Which actions are necessary when using this product? (Select all that apply.)
 
  a. Acidifying the solution to improve its antiseptic properties
  b. Cleansing the hands with an alcohol-based hand rub
  c. Ensuring adequate ventilation in the room where the solution is used
  d. Removing blood from the instruments before soaking them
  e. Soaking the instruments for 10 hours or longer

A child has been diagnosed with enterobiasis, and the prescriber orders mebendazole (Vermox) to treat the infestation. When teaching this child's parents about the treatment, the nurse will include which statement?
 
  a. A single dose of mebendazole will eradicate the infestation.
  b. Everyone in the household should be treated with mebendazole.
  c. Serious complications of this type of infestation are common.
  d. Treatment should be limited to family members with symptoms.

Answer to Question 1

ANS: C, D, E
To completely eliminate bacterial spores, all blood first should be removed from the instruments and equipment, which then should be immersed in glutaraldehyde for at least 10 hours. Because fumes from the solution can irritate the respiratory tract, adequate ventilation is essential. The solution works best at an alkaline pH. Cleansing the hands is always a good idea but is not necessary to ensure proper sterilization of the instruments.

Answer to Question 2

ANS: B
Everyone in the family should be treated simultaneously, because pinworms are easily spread. To treat pinworms, an initial dose of mebendazole 100 mg is given, and the dose is repeated in 2 weeks. The infestation rarely causes serious complications. Treatment is not limited to symptomatic infestations.
